Output 8c863570e445b291c08dd8039d7b64542d09bfd81c95547c15d0e3cf5b72349b:6

value
26301823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 495f12a8aa9f765981b6dd3bc042bfb59b20ebae OP_EQUAL
address
MEb7TDMHurTx6zNtHmmMSZbCRi5VteAMiQ
transaction
8c863570e445b291c08dd8039d7b64542d09bfd81c95547c15d0e3cf5b72349b
spent
true